scope:
This standard applies to twist-on connecting devices for connecting two or more unprepared rigid and/or flexible copper conductors having a cross-sectional area of 0,5 mm² up to and including 16 mm² and complying with IEC 228, the total cross-sectional area of the connected conductors not exceeding 35 mm². It covers low voltage circuits up to 1000 V a.c. and 1500 V d.c. where electrical energy is utilized for household and similair purposes. This standard is to be used together with part 1. In this standard, twist-on connecting devices are abbreviated to TOCDs. This standard covers TOCDs primarily designed for application by hand. However, certain TOCDs, for exampl for large cross-sections, may require the use of a tool designed for that particular TOCD.
